THE COMPANIES ACT, 1908, SECTION 266 (3).
TAKE notice that on the expiration of three months from date hereof the names of the undermentioned companies will, unless cause is shown to the contrary, be struck off the Register, and the companies will be dissolved:—
The Campbell Land and Timber Company (Limited). 02/42.
The Wellington and Wanganui Steam Packet Company (Limited). 01/33.
The Wellington Piano Company (Limited). 03/54.
The Petone Show-ground Syndicate (Limited). 04/23.
Humphries Patent Bracket and Scaffold Company (Limited). 07/30.
The Horowhenua Publishing Company (Limited). 07/41.
Ellis and Darvill (Limited). 07/78.
Levin Bowling-green Company (Limited). 07/89.
J. and A. Wilson (Limited). 08/10.
The Conlin Land Company (Limited). 08/38.
Aramoho Syndicate (Limited). 08/55.
The Globe Printing Company (Limited). 09/28.
Gorton and Son (Limited). 09/46.
Dunk and Pringle (Limited). 09/56.
The Carrick Gold-mining Company (Limited). 10/8.
The Imperial Cash Register Company (Limited). 10/50.
Automatic Gas Pressure Lamp Lighter Company (Limited). 11/4.
The John Burns Electroplate Company (Limited). 11/35.
Thompson Maruia Hydraulic Sluicing Company (Limited). 11/49.
New Zealand Marble and Cement Company (Limited). 12/11.
The Coastal Steamship Company (Limited). 12/53.
The Swastika Gold-mines (Limited). 12/64.
Montezuma (Limited). 12/79.
The Mount Radiant Prospecting Company (No Liability). 13/1.
Fuller’s (Limited). 13/20.
McArthur Milliken and Company (Limited). 13/37.
The Pahiatua Akitio Motor Company (Limited). 13/69.
Pictures (Limited). 14/15.
The Wellington Bedstead Company (Limited). 14/24.
Peter Bartholemew and Company (Limited). 15/3.
The Co-operative Film Services (Limited). 15/39.
The National Sheep-dip Company (Limited). 17/56.
Dated at Wellington this 11th day of November, 1921.
W. H. FLETCHER,
Assistant Registrar of Companies.

NOTICE RE STOPPING ROAD.
NOTICE is hereby given that the Whakatane County Council, under the provisions of section 131 of the Public Works Act, 1908, proposes to stop certain roads. The lands comprising the roads proposed to be stopped are described in the Schedule hereto. Plans thereof lie open for public inspection at the offices of the undersigned.
SCHEDULE.
10 acres 3 roods 27·4 perches, passing through Lots 38A 2 and 38B 3, coloured green on plan, and situated in the Parish of Rangitaiki, Block IV, Whakatane Survey District.
SUCKLING AND CHAMBERS,
921 Solicitors for the Whakatane County Council.

LOWER HUTT BOROUGH COUNCIL.
RESOLUTION AMENDING SPECIAL RATE.
WHEREAS the Lower Hutt Borough Council, in pursuance and exercise of the powers vested in it by the Local Bodies’ Loans Act, 1913, did by a resolution passed on the 11th day of July, 1921, resolve as follows:—
“That, for the purpose of providing the interest and other charges on the loan of £64,000, authorized to be raised by the Lower Hutt Borough Council, under the above-mentioned Act, for the taking or purchase of a gasworks-site, the erection of gasworks, the purchase of all necessary plant in connection therewith, and the necessary alterations and the enlargement of gas-mains, and to provide for the proper system of reticulation in the borough in connection with the said gasworks, and for payment of compensation, engineering, and contingencies relating thereto, the said Lower Hutt Borough Council hereby makes and levies a special rate of 1d. and 11/25ths of a penny (one penny and eleven twenty-fifths of a penny) in the pound upon the unimproved rateable value of all rateable property comprising the whole of the Borough of Lower Hutt; and that such special rate shall be an annually recurring rate during the currency of such loan, and be payable yearly on the first day of April in each and every year during the currency of such loan, being a period of 36½ years, or until the loan is fully paid off”:
And whereas the said resolution is gazetted in the New Zealand Gazette of the 1st day of September, 1921, at page 2281:
And whereas the said Council has been authorized to borrow the said sum of £64,000 beyond New Zealand, for a term not less than ten years, at a rate of interest not exceeding seven per centum:
And whereas the said special rate made and levied by the said resolution is insufficient to provide the interest and other charges on the said loan, and it is necessary to amend such special rate by increasing the same to one penny and one hundred and seventy-seven two-hundredths of a penny in the pound upon the rateable value (on the basis of the unimproved value) of all rateable property of the Borough of Lower Hutt, comprising the whole of the said borough:
Now, therefore, the Lower Hutt Borough Council, in pursuance and exercise of the powers vested in it in that behalf by the Local Bodies’ Loans Act, 1913, hereby resolves as follows:—
“That the said special rate of one penny and eleven twenty-fifths of a penny in the pound made and levied by the said resolution passed on the 11th day of July, 1921, be and the same is hereby amended by increasing the same to one penny and one hundred and seventy-seven two-hundredths of a penny in the pound upon the rateable value (on the basis of the unimproved value) of all rateable property of the Borough of Lower Hutt, comprising the whole of the said borough, and the said special rate is hereby increased accordingly. That the said special rate so amended and increased as aforesaid shall be an annual-recurring rate during the currency of the said loan, and be payable yearly on the 1st day of April in each and every year during the currency of such loan, being a period of ten years, or until the loan is fully paid off.”
926 J. F. EAMES, Town Clerk.
